Versatile Applications: From Nucleic Acid Precipitation to Chromatographic Separation

The buffer's core advantage lies in its stable and precisely adjusted pH 5.0, making it ideal for various critical biochemical processes. In nucleic acid precipitation , its acidic environment effectively promotes DNA and RNA binding with ethanol or isopropanol for efficient recovery. For nucleic acid purification , it serves as an essential component in salt/acid-based purification protocols, facilitating contaminant removal and nucleic acid concentration.

In cation exchange chromatography , the buffer provides a low-pH system for sample loading, elution, and maintaining protein separation at specific charge states. For enzyme activity assays , pH 5.0 represents the optimal range for many acidic enzymes (including glycosidases and acid phosphatases), creating ideal conditions for kinetic studies.

Protein Stabilization and Formulation Optimization: The Unique Benefits of pH 5.0

Beyond nucleic acid applications, the 1M sodium acetate buffer (pH 5.0) demonstrates significant utility in protein science. It provides suitable pH conditions for acid-stable proteins and peptides , helping maintain their activity and structural integrity during formulation and storage. For samples requiring buffer exchange and dialysis , this buffer enables precise pH adjustment to 5.0 in preparation for downstream applications or stability studies.

In EDC-mediated conjugation reactions , the weakly acidic conditions are crucial for carboxyl group activation, facilitating biomolecular labeling and conjugation processes.
